
    Ui                     N    d Z ddlZddlmZ ddlmZ ddlmc m	c m
Z d Zd ZdS )z Tests for byteorder module     N)assert_)raisesc                  `    t           j        dk    } t          t          j        | k               d S )Nlittle)sys	byteorderr   sibc	sys_is_le)native_is_les    /var/www/development/aibuddy-work/election-extract/venv/lib/python3.11/site-packages/scipy/io/matlab/tests/test_byteordercodes.pytest_nativer      s)    =H,LDNl*+++++    c                     t           j        dk    rKt          t          j        d          dk               t          t          j        d          dk               nJt          t          j        d          dk               t          t          j        d          dk               t          t          j        d          t          j        d          k               t          t          j        d          dk               dD ]'} t          t          j        |           dk               (d	D ]'} t          t          j        |           dk               (t          t          t          j        d
           d S )Nr   native<swapped>=big)r   r   lLle)r   r   bBbezsilly string)r   r   r   r	   to_numpy_codeassert_raises
ValueError)codes    r   test_to_numpyr       sL   
}  "8,,3444"9--45555"8,,3444"9--4555Dx((D,>s,C,CCDDDDu%%,---/ 1 1"4((C/0000, 1 1"4((C/0000*d0.AAAAAr   )__doc__r   numpy.testingr   pytestr   r   scipy.io.matlab._byteordercodesiomatlab_byteordercodesr	   r   r     r   r   <module>r)      s    " " 



 ! ! ! ! ! ! * * * * * * . . . . . . . . . . . ., , ,
B B B B Br   